“Indian Culture” at the 1st Experimental Gymnasium of Athens

The Hellenic-Indian Society for Culture & Development (ELINEPA) is organizing a series of cultural programs about India and its culture for the students of the 1st Experimental Gymnasium  of Athens.

The project is under the program, “Traveling in the World Flavors”, which is curated by professors Maria Lountzi and Marianthi Baka.

The first lecture was held on Monday, March 19, 2018, on the theme, “India: its history, culture and eating habits”, while at the same time the documentary “Timeless India” (in Greek) will be screened. The speaker is Ms. Mary Devoli, Director of ELINEPA’s public relations office, with long travel experience and studies on the culture, history and nutrition of this diverse and incomparable country.
